3. A box of oranges weighs 4 kg. If one orange weighs 80 g, how many oranges are in the box?

Respuesta :

arjuneraveena arjuneraveena
  • 04-03-2021

Answer: 50 oranges

Step-by-step explanation:

1 kg = 1000 g - 4 kg = 4000 g 4000g/80g= 50 (This gives the number of oranges in the box since each orange weighs 80 grams.)
